On Sat, 12 Jul 1997, Daniel R. Cox wrote: > I was wondering if there are any known problems using Western Digital > Hard Drives with FreeBSD? I have had multiple seekzone errors over > multiple installs using a 850MEG WD drive.. with LBA mode on and off with > no differance. I am currently using FreeBSD version 2.1.5 but am > planning on upgrading soon. I would appriciate any help you can provide. I don't know of any driver problems with these disks. I'm running my FreeBSD system from a Caviar 31000 (1020MB) and it runs absolutely flawlessly. The suggestion to run the diagnostic utility is the best I've heard so far.
